Lonely …

He stands in a room, talking. Lonely
Friends see him happy, bright, joking

He talks, he laughs, he plays. Lonely
His family sees him happy, talks to him

He sits at home with his dogs. Lonely
His dogs adore him, love him, idolize him

He looks in the mirror into the sad eyes. Lonely
The reflection stares back saying nothing, ignoring

He lays in bed with the covers and pillows. Lonely
The covers hug and the pillows soften trying to ease.

He wakes in the morning finding the pillow wet. Lonely
The birds chirp, the sun’s rays come in trying to please

He walks through the town skirting around people. Lonely
The people see him and forget him instantly, not even a memory

He sits in the café and asks for his usual. Lonely
He is served and lies to their questions about his day and his week

He goes back home and sits in his small room. Lonely
Watching TV, snuggling his dogs and wanting someone to know him, love him.

He goes back to bed looking at the empty side. Lonely
Knowing some things will never change … lonely
